<reference>215 ILCS 134/45.1</reference><aliasreference></aliasreference><reference>215 ILCS 134/45.3 new</reference><aliasreference></aliasreference><reference>215 ILCS 134/45.4 new</reference><aliasreference></aliasreference><SynopsisText>     Amends the Managed Care Reform and Patient Rights Act. Applies the medical exemptions process to all entities licensed in the State to sell a policy of group or individual accident and health insurance or health benefits plan. Provides certain exceptions upon which a step therapy override will always be provided. Sets clinical review criteria that must be used to establish step therapy protocols. Effective immediately.</SynopsisText></synopsis>
